Understanding the Energy Transition Landscape in Kenya
Kenya is at a pivotal point in its energy journey, with significant potential in renewable resources like geothermal, solar, and wind power. The energy transition strategy development process must consider the country's unique context, including its infrastructure, regulatory framework, and socio-economic factors. Key considerations include integrating intermittent renewable sources, modernizing the grid, enhancing energy efficiency, and ensuring universal access to affordable and reliable energy. Understanding the interplay between policy, technology, and market forces is essential for formulating a successful strategy that supports sustainable development goals for Nairobi and the wider region.

Key Components of a Robust Strategy
A comprehensive energy transition strategy development plan should encompass several critical components. This includes setting clear, measurable goals for renewable energy adoption and emissions reduction. It requires detailed analysis of current energy consumption patterns and future demand projections. Identifying key technologies and infrastructure investments needed for the transition is vital. Furthermore, the strategy must address policy and regulatory reforms necessary to incentivize investment and ensure a level playing field. Stakeholder engagement, including government bodies, private sector players, and communities in Nairobi, is crucial for buy-in and successful implementation. Risk assessment and mitigation plans are also integral to a resilient strategy.
The Role of Policy and Regulation

Policy and regulation are the cornerstones of successful energy transitions. Governments in Nairobi and across Kenya play a vital role in setting the direction through supportive policies, incentives, and clear regulatory frameworks. This can include feed-in tariffs for renewable energy, carbon pricing mechanisms, and streamlined permitting processes. Effective policies encourage private sector investment by reducing perceived risks and ensuring a predictable return on investment. Technological Advancements and Infrastructure Needs
Technological innovation is a major driver of the energy transition. Advancements in renewable energy generation, energy storage solutions, smart grid technologies, and digitalization are transforming the energy sector. A key aspect of energy transition strategy development involves assessing which technologies are most suitable for Nairobi and Kenya's specific needs and how to integrate them effectively. This often requires significant investment in upgrading and modernizing the existing energy infrastructure to handle the complexities of distributed generation and bidirectional power flow. Financing the Energy Transition
Securing adequate financing is often the most significant hurdle in implementing an energy transition strategy. The capital required for new renewable energy projects, grid modernization, and related infrastructure can be substantial. Strategies must outline clear pathways for attracting both domestic and international investment. This can involve leveraging public-private partnerships, accessing green finance mechanisms, issuing green bonds, and collaborating with development finance institutions.
